Where is This Primary Shutoff Situated?


The main water line supply can differ, so you might require to discover time to figure out where it is. Unfortunately, when your house is obtaining soaked as a result of a burst pipeline, you do not have the deluxe of time throughout an emergency. Therefore, you have to plan for this plumbing circumstance by learning where the valve is located.
This shutoff valve could appear like a ball valve (with a lever-type take care of) or an entrance shutoff (with a circle faucet). Positioning depends upon the age of your residence and also the environment in your area. Inspect the adhering to common spots:
  • Interior of Residence: In cooler environments, the city supply pipes encounter your residence. Examine common utility locations like your cellar, laundry room, or garage. A most likely place is near the hot water heater. In the basement, this shutoff will be at your eye degree. On the various other major floors, you might need to bend down to discover it.

  • Outdoors on the Exterior Wall: The major shutoff is outside the home in exotic climates where they don't experience winter season. It is usually linked to an outside wall. Look for it near an outdoor faucet.

  • Outdoors by the Street: If you can not discover the shutoff anywhere else, it is time to check your road. Maybe outdoors beside your water meter. Maybe listed below the access panel near the ground on your street. You might require a meter trick that's sold in equipment stores to remove the panel cover. You can discover 2 shutoffs, one for city use and also one for your residence. Make sure you shut down the right one. And you will certainly understand that you did when none of the taps in your house release freshwater.


  • What to Do When a Pipe Bursts in Your Home


    A burst pipe is one of a homeowner's worst nightmares. Not knowing the signs and being unprepared for this plumbing issue can result in more water damage and clean up. Here are the warning signs of a pipe about to burst and the steps you can take if it happens.


    Warning Signs for Burst Pipes


  • Rusty, discolored water with a bad smell


  • Puddles under your sinks


  • Abrupt changes in water pressure


  • A spike in your water bill


  • Clanging noises coming from pipes behind the walls


  • What to Do When a Pipe Bursts


    Turn off your water. The sooner you do this, the better. Shutting off your main valve will help minimize the damage to your home.



    Drain the faucets. After the water has been turned off, drain the remaining water by opening your faucets. Doing so will help prevent areas from freezing and also relieve pressure within your pipe system to avoid more bursts.



    Locate the burst pipe. Look for bulging ceilings, warping and other signs of where the water damage has occurred. Once you locate the pipe, you will be able to determine if it is a small crack that can be patched or a major repair that needs to be dealt with right away.



    Call a professional. If you need significant repairs, contact a professional to come in as soon as possible. At Mr. Rooter Plumbing of Oneida, we offer 24/7 emergency service for your convenience.



    Document the damage. If you have extensive pipe damage, be sure to take photos of the affected areas so you can document a claim with your insurance. Take close-up photos of the damage and use a measuring tape to show how high the water is. You should also take photos from different angles for a wider picture of the affected areas.



    Start cleaning. After you have documented the damage, start cleaning up the water as soon as possible. The longer the water sits, the higher the chance that mold will develop.
